Myth one: Registered Agents Are Exclusively Needed for Limited Liability Companies

Numerous small business owners mistakenly believe that registered agents are exclusively necessary for LLCs. In reality, all types of business entities, including corporations, partnerships, and including nonprofit organizations, are obligated to have a registered agent. This legal requirement guarantees that compliant communication lines are maintained between the business and the state and for legal matters.

Having a registered agent is essential for any business entity because they serve as the official point of contact, receiving important legal documents and government notifications on behalf of the organization. This encompasses service of process documents, which notify businesses of lawsuits against them. Without a designated registered agent, a business risks missing critical deadlines and communication, leading to potential legal complications.

Furthermore, the requirements surrounding registered agents can vary by state and business entity type. For instance, corporations often have different registered agent requirements compared to LLCs. This makes it essential for all business types to understand the registered agent obligations specific to their form and location, confirming they remain compliant and protected.

Myth 5: It's Possible to Be Your Own Registered Agent

Many business owners believe that they can serve as their own registered agent, believing it is a simple task. While it is indeed possible in certain states, this choice entails significant risks and responsibilities. If you opt to act as your own registered agent, you must make sure you are available during business hours to receive crucial legal documents and notices, including service of process. Failing to be present can cause serious legal repercussions.

A further consideration is the privacy aspect. When you act as your own registered agent, your personal address turns into a matter of public record. This can lead to unwanted solicitation or even privacy invasions, as anyone can access this information. By hiring a professional registered agent, you can keep your personal information confidential while ensuring that you fulfill registered agent requirements.
